Your Identity is in Christ, Not the Old Covenant - Your Identity In Christ (138) - April 23 2022

Apr 23, 2022 S01 E138 00:27:09

Do you find yourself comparing yourself to a person spoken of the Old Covenant/Testament, or are you fully aware of your identity in Christ that He bought with His blood of the New Covenant? While there are still important principles for us to learn from in the Old Testament, profound blessings such as the ability for a soul to decide to receive Christ Jesus within their own temple, by way of the new birth, must be understood. All comprehension of the Word of God must therefore be seen through the lens of the Cross.

Hebrews 8:13 (AMPC) shows us of the importance of focusing on God's replacement of the Old with the New: 13 When God speaks of a new [covenant or agreement], He makes the first one obsolete (out of use). And what is obsolete (out of use and annulled because of age) is ripe for disappearance and to be dispensed with altogether.

This program covers the following Scriptures from the Amplified Classic version (AMPC):  Psalm 86:1-17; John 15:1-11; Hebrews 1:1-2.
